Search Everything
Explore
Movies
TV show
Watchlist
Chat
About
Send feeback or report a bug here
1986-04-16
Leninabad, USSR (Khujand, Tajikistan)
2021
2.0
2012
0.0
2009
4.2
2019
2022
6.7
2017
5.0